Book Recommendations

  • The Heroes of Olympus series by Rick Riordan: This series provides a modern take on Greek mythology and features diverse characters embarking on epic quests.
  • The Song of Achilles by Madeline Miller: This novel tells the story of Achilles from the perspective of his companion, Patroclus, exploring themes of love, war, and destiny.
  • Circe by Madeline Miller: This book delves into the fascinating story of the witch Circe from Greek mythology, offering a fresh and captivating perspective.
